Exploring Phoenix and Flagstaff

Enhance your train tour experience by exploring the attractions and activities in both Phoenix and Flagstaff. In Phoenix, visit the Desert Botanical Garden, explore the Heard Museum, or hike Camelback Mountain. Dining experiences range from Southwestern cuisine to international flavors. In Flagstaff, explore the historic downtown, visit the Lowell Observatory, or take a day trip to the Grand Canyon. Local sightseeing spots include Walnut Canyon National Monument and Sunset Crater Volcano National Monument. Check for local events and festivals to immerse yourself in the local culture.
